The Evolution of Online Gambling Laws in Tanzania

Tanzania became a pioneer in East Africa by introducing the Gaming Act of 2003, one of the region’s first efforts to regulate gambling activities formally. Initially, the focus was on land-based casinos and betting shops, but as internet penetration increased—from just 0.7% in 2005 to over 25% by 2022—online gambling quickly became a significant part of the market.

To tackle the challenges of this new digital landscape, the Gaming Board of Tanzania (GBT) began issuing specific online gambling licenses in 2012. This move aimed to bring online casinos and sportsbooks under official oversight, ensuring fair play, responsible gaming, and tax compliance. In 2018 and 2020, further amendments tightened the rules, introducing requirements like mandatory player verification (KYC), more robust anti-money laundering (AML) protocols, and specific advertising standards.

For Tanzanian players, these legal shifts signified the end of the “wild west” era of online gambling, ushering in an age of greater transparency and protection.

Player Protection and Responsible Gambling Measures

One of the most important impacts of regulation has been the improved protection for Tanzanian players. Unregulated gambling often exposes players to unfair practices, lack of recourse, and even outright scams. With the new laws in place, licensed operators are required to meet strict standards in several critical areas:

- $1 Players must submit official documents to verify their identity and age, dramatically reducing the risk of underage gambling. According to the GBT, incidents of underage account registrations dropped by 40% between 2018 and 2022. - $1 Licensed online casinos must use secure, transparent payment channels. This has reduced player complaints related to withheld winnings and fraudulent transactions. - $1 Operators now provide tools for players to set deposit, loss, and time limits. They also offer self-exclusion programs for those at risk of developing gambling problems. - $1 The GBT has established formal channels for player complaints. In 2023, over 700 player disputes were resolved through this system, with over 65% decided in favor of the consumer.

For Tanzanian players, these protections mean a safer and more reliable gambling experience, with regulatory bodies holding operators accountable.

Market Accessibility and the Rise of Local Operators

Before regulation, most online gambling platforms available in Tanzania were foreign-based, often operating in a legal gray area. With the introduction of licensing, the market has seen a surge of locally registered operators. As of 2023, Tanzania has issued over 35 online gambling licenses, a significant jump from just 10 in 2015.

This shift has several direct impacts on players:

- $1 Local operators offer Swahili-language platforms, accept Tanzanian shillings, and provide customer support tailored to Tanzanian bettors. - $1 With over 52% of Tanzanians accessing the internet via mobile phones in 2023, licensed operators focus on mobile-friendly websites and apps. - $1 Integration of mobile money services like M-Pesa and Tigo Pesa has made deposits and withdrawals quicker and easier for Tanzanian players.

Challenges and Ongoing Issues for Tanzanian Players

While regulation has brought many improvements, some challenges remain for online gamblers in Tanzania:

- $1 Despite best efforts, some unlicensed offshore platforms continue to target Tanzanian players, often through social media ads or mirror websites. The GBT has blocked over 200 such sites since 2020, but new ones frequently appear. - $1 Although the selection has improved, Tanzanian-licensed platforms may offer fewer games than major international casinos, due to licensing and software restrictions. - $1 Since 2019, player winnings above TZS 1,000,000 (about $400) are subject to a 15% withholding tax. This has affected high-stakes players and jackpot winners, influencing betting behavior. - $1 Not all players are fully aware of the signs of problem gambling or how to use responsible gambling tools, highlighting the need for ongoing education.

Despite these challenges, the overall experience for Tanzanian online gamblers is markedly safer and more reliable than before regulation.

FAQ

Are online gambling winnings in Tanzania taxed?
Yes. Since 2019, winnings above TZS 1,000,000 are subject to a 15% withholding tax, automatically deducted by licensed operators.
How can I tell if an online casino is licensed in Tanzania?
Licensed casinos display the Gaming Board of Tanzania (GBT) logo and their license number on their website. You can also verify the license on the official GBT website.
What should I do if I have a dispute with an online gambling site?
Contact the operator’s customer service first. If unresolved, you can file a complaint with the Gaming Board of Tanzania, which provides formal dispute mediation.
Is online gambling safe in Tanzania now?
Online gambling is much safer with regulation in place. Licensed operators must follow strict security and fairness standards, but players should still avoid unlicensed sites.
Can teenagers gamble online in Tanzania?
No. You must be at least 18 years old to register and play on licensed online gambling platforms. Mandatory identity checks help enforce this rule.
